当前位置:首页 » 行业资讯 » 周边资讯 » 正文

云服务提供商不同服务器类型对 QPS 性能的影响 (云服务提供商有哪些)

云服务提供商不同服务器类型对 QPS 性能的影响简介查询每秒 (QPS) 是衡量服务器响应请求能力的关键指标。对于需要处理高流量的应用程序和服务尤为重要。在选择云服务提供商 (CSP) 和服务器类型时,了解不同选项对 QPS 性能的影响至关重要。服务器类型CSP 提供各种服务器类型,每种类型都具有不同的特性和功能,包括:通用型服务器: 专为处理各种工作负载而设计,提供均衡的 CPU、内存和存储性能。计算优化型服务器: 具有高性能 CPU,非常适合计算密集型工作负载,例如科学建模和数据处理。内存优化型服务器: 具有大量内存,适合处理需要快速访问大量数据的应用程序,例如缓存和数据库。存储优化型服务器: 具有大容量存储,适合处理大型数据集和文件存储工作负载。实例类型和配置除了服务器类型,实例类型和配置也会影响 QPS 性能。实例类型是指服务器的特定配置,包括 CPU 核心数、内存大小和存储容量。影响 QPS 性能的因素影响 QPS 性能的关键因素包括:CPU 性能: CPU 核心数和时钟速度决定了服务器处理请求的能力。内存容量: 内存大小决定了服务器可以同时处理的请求数量。网络带宽: 网络带宽限制了服务器与客户端之间的通信速度,进而影响 QPS 性能。存储速度: 存储速度影响服务器访问数据的速度,这对于某些工作负载至关重要。软件和配置: 操作系统、应用程序和服务器配置也会对 QPS 性能产生影响。不同 CSP 的比较不同的 CSP 提供不同的服务器类型和实例类型,其 QPS 性能也有所不同。下表比较了主要 CSP 的一些常见服务器类型:| CSP | 服务器类型 | CPU 核心数 | 内存 (GB) | 存储 (GB) | QPS 范围 |
|—|—|—|—|—|—|
| AWS | t3.micro | 2 | 1 | 8 | 100-500 |
| Azure | B1s | 1 | 1 | 50 | 100-300 |
| Google Cloud | e2-standard-2 | 2 | 8 | 100 | 200-600 |
| Alibaba Cloud | ecs.sn1ne.small | 2 | 8 | 200 | 300-800 |选择最佳服务器类型选择最佳服务器类型取决于应用程序或服务的具体要求。对于需要高 QPS 性能的应用程序,计算优化型或内存优化型服务器可能是更好的选择。对于大型数据集和文件存储工作负载,存储优化型服务器可能是最佳选择。最佳实践为了最大限度地提高 QPS 性能,遵循以下最佳实践:选择正确的服务器类型和配置: 根据应用程序或服务的要求选择最合适的服务器类型和实例类型。优化应用程序代码: 使用高效的算法、数据结构和缓存机制来优化应用程序代码。启用缓存: 使用缓存机制减少服务器对数据库或其他外部数据的访问次数,从而提高 QPS 性能。利用CDN: 使用内容交付网络 (CDN) 来分发静态内容,从而减轻服务器负载并提高响应时间。监控和调整: 定期监控服务器性能并根据需要进行调整,例如增加 CPU 核心数或升级到更高配置的实例类型。结论选择正确的云服务提供商和服务器类型对于实现最佳 QPS 性能至关重要。通过了解不同服务器类型的影响因素并遵循最佳实践,可以优化应用程序或服务以处理高流量并提供出色的用户体验。


性能、安全和稳定,袋鼠云数据服务平台 DataAPI 为企业 API 保驾护航

通过 API 对外提供数据服务是企业中常见的数据应用方式,因此对于 API 平台管理者、开发者和调用者来说,API 的调用性能、安全性和稳定性至关重要。

本文将重点介绍袋鼠云 API 开发及管理平台 DataAPI 如何在这三个方面提供保障。

DataAPI 的调用性能在数据库和网络状况良好的情况下,可达到 5k QPS,单次调用耗时在 30-80ms 内。

平台通过优化后端调用链路和产品层功能,实现了全面的性能提升。

API 支持开启数据缓存,缓存结果可以使用 HBase/Redis 存储,采用 LFU 缓存失效策略,根据数据更新频率自定义缓存清理周期与时间。

这不仅减少了重复查询的调用耗时,还显著提高了调用效率。

为了提升查询效率,DataAPI 支持使用 Java/Python 函数进行服务编排,代替 SQL 实现复杂查询逻辑,同时对输入参数进行正则校验,确保数据格式正确,减少无效查询,进一步优化性能。

创建 API 后,可通过调用分析查看 API 调用过程,直观地了解性能损耗的关键点,便于快速调整优化。

例如,通过 Server 端的数据解密、行级权限等校验耗时分析,可及时发现并调整 Server 资源负载或优化数据源查询。

在安全方面,DataAPI 实现了全方位的保障,包括服务分组、角色权限管理、测试/生产项目隔离等。

服务分组允许在发生逻辑变更时进行 AB 测试,确保新逻辑的可靠性。

角色权限管理区分了 API 查看、开发、申请调用权限、管理等功能的场景,满足大部分用户需求,并允许管理员根据企业内部权限要求灵活调整。

测试/生产项目隔离规范了 API 变更流程,减少误操作。

对于调用安全,DataAPI 提供了多种认证方式,包括 API-TOKEN、USER-TOKEN 和 AK/SK,支持数据传输加密,如 RSA+AES 和 SM2+AES,以及行级数据权限控制和异常调用的服务熔断机制,确保数据传输安全和 API 稳定运行。

在稳定性方面,DataAPI 的部署包括 2 台 web、2 台 Server 及 2 台 Gateway,支持快速平滑升级。

当业务增长时,通过增加 Server 和 Gateway 部署即可稳定支持更高的调用并发。

展望未来,DataAPI 将继续优化调用性能和安全,提供更稳定、高效且安全的数据服务支持。

主要规划包括全链路性能优化、数据库资源组划分以保障重要业务调用,以及数据输出动态脱敏以保护敏感信息。

如需了解更多有关袋鼠云大数据产品、行业解决方案和客户案例的信息,请访问袋鼠云官网。

一文读懂云关系数据库的常用能力

分布式缓存 Memcache服务

天翼云分布式缓存 Memcache 是一款高性能、高可用的分布式内存缓存服务,旨在减轻数据库负载,有效提升应用速度、并发能力和可扩展性。

其设计以易用性、高可靠性与可扩展性为核心,旨在加速业务应用,优化读写性能,确保业务系统稳定高效运行。

产品优势

天翼云 Memcache 提供单机与主从实例类型,以满足不同用户对高读写性能的需求。

产品功能丰富,包括实例管理服务,帮助客户免去运维工作,聚焦业务逻辑。

具体优势如下:

适用于静态页面缓存、数据库缓存、秒杀业务等,特别适合访问频率高、需要快速响应的网站、电子商务、金融交易、物流仓储等应用场景。

云 HBase 数据库

天翼云 HBase 数据库基于 HDP HBase 优化,支持 NOSQL 和二级索引(兼容 Phoenix 5.x),提供高性能、低延迟和易于运营的能力,适合存储上百 TB 数据、百万级 QPS 的分布式计算场景。

该数据库自动收集运行指标和参数配置,结合天翼云运营经验,实现业务场景自适应,保障系统平稳运行,最大化性能。

自研的日志分析引擎定时巡检系统,分析和判断日志问题,减少专业技术人员投入,提升系统可用性。

HBase 数据库提供两种版本:单节点和企业高可用版本,广泛应用于订单/消息存储、用户画像、搜索推荐、社交 Feed 流、安全风控、物联网时序数据等需要处理大量数据、高并发读写且不需要复杂数据分析的行业,如工业互联网、安防、政府金融、传媒新闻等。

分布式关系型数据库

天翼云基于分布式关系型数据库的丰富经验,推出兼容 MySQL 协议和语法的高性能、高可靠分布式关系型数据库。

该数据库通过自动水平拆分,提供强大的处理能力。

主要逻辑概念包括 schema、table、DataNode、DataHost、标准库、全局序列和分片规则。

适用于大型应用(电商、金融、O2O、零售、社交)、物联网数据(工业监控、智慧城市、智能家居、车联网等)、文件索引(互联网、社交应用)以及高性价比数据库解决方案(政务机构、大型企业、银行)。

时间序列数据库

时间序列数据库专用于存储和管理时间序列数据,提供高效存储、快速查询和丰富的数据管理功能。

在物联网设备监控、互联网业务性能监控、工业及能源化工设备检测等场景中,发挥重要作用。

综合以上内容,天翼云提供了全面的云开发应用下的数据库产品,包括分布式缓存 Memcache、云 HBase 数据库、分布式关系型数据库和时间序列数据库。

为了深入了解数据库知识,访问天翼云学堂,提供系统培训和权威认证。

天翼云学堂 – 云网人才创新工场 ()

腾讯云正式发布IoT Video 打造智能化视频物联云平台

2019年12月20日,在深圳举办的腾讯云loT生态峰会上,腾讯云正式发布了物联网智能视频服务IoT Video。

此平台旨在为多行业场景下的物联网设备提供安全、可靠、高效的视频连接、存储及智能应用服务,打造PaaS级别的智能化视频云平台。

当前,视频物联设备正快速进步,然而设备端与云端研发、运维及APP端的投入巨大,成为行业痛点。

腾讯云IoT Video通过简化设备接入、宽带传输、云端存储及远程观看等视频场景能力的一站式服务,结合丰富的AI算法模型,实现端云协同智能应用。

相较于市场上的其他物联网视频产品,腾讯云IoT Video具有诸多独特优势。

例如,通过简单的接口调用快速实现设备接入,大幅缩短开发时间。

利用高效、智能的P2P穿透技术和分布式转发技术,确保视频秒开。

针对高并发场景,支持千万级QPS实时海量视频播放请求,低至300-400毫秒的时延,确保视频播放体验流畅可靠。

此外,丰富的AI算法可快速适应不同场景,且通过多种视频加密技术实现端到端数据加密,保障数据隐私和设备安全。

腾讯云IoT Video的应用场景广泛,包括IPC摄像头、智能手表、智能猫眼、智能行车记录仪等智能视频设备,实现视频监控、远程看护、商业客流统计及安全驾驶等应用。

根据不同需求,为各类物联设备提供专属解决方案。

目前,腾讯云IoT Video已与美的、中控、技威等企业达成合作协议。

此外,它还融合了微信小程序等腾讯生态资源,为智慧园区、智慧城市、智慧建筑等行业提供解决方案。

腾讯云IoT Video在全球范围内布局,为用户海外发展保驾护航。

腾讯云宽带物联产品负责人邓煜平表示,腾讯云IoT Video将聚焦PaaS服务,以开放共赢的理念推动物联网智能设备产业的发展,为客户创造更多价值。

腾讯云,腾讯集团倾力打造的云计算品牌,面向全球提供领先的云计算、大数据、人工智能等技术产品与服务,助力各行各业实现数字化升级。

未经允许不得转载:虎跃云 » 云服务提供商不同服务器类型对 QPS 性能的影响 (云服务提供商有哪些)
分享到
0
上一篇
下一篇

相关推荐

联系我们

huhuidc

复制已复制
262730666复制已复制
13943842618复制已复制
262730666@qq.com复制已复制
0438-7280666复制已复制
微信公众号
huyueidc_com复制已复制
关注官方微信,了解最新资讯
客服微信
huhuidc复制已复制
商务号,添加请说明来意
contact-img
客服QQ
262730666复制已复制
商务号,添加请说明来意
在线咨询
13943842618复制已复制
工作时间:8:30-12:00;13:30-18:00
客服邮箱
服务热线
0438-7280666复制已复制
24小时服务热线